Historical Background
Dragvandil was the sword of Egil Skallagrimsson, a Viking skald and the great anti-hero of Icelandic literature.
Several accounts tell of him slaughtering as many as 20 or more armed men single-handedly and even dispatching a feared berserker with relative ease. In spite of this, he was considered a healer, and his saga tells of him curing a girl who had been ill for quite some time where all other efforts had proven futile. In some ways he resembled his god Odin: breaking his oaths, killing for trifles, and practicing sorcery.
His curative ability could explain the MND+1 on this, and the fact that he's from Iceland could explain the Iceday hidden effect.
